Woolsey, GA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Woolsey?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Woolsey 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,558 | $1,175 | $2,200 |
| Woolsey 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,657 | $1,695 | $4,000 |
| Woolsey 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,231 | $1,995 | $8,500 |
| Woolsey 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,000 | $2,200 | $3,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Woolsey
What type of rentals are currently available in Woolsey?
There are currently 40 Apartments for Rent in Woolsey, GA with pricing that ranges from $934 to $2,566. There are also 41 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Woolsey ranging from $1,175 to $8,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Woolsey?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Woolsey ranges from $1,175 to $8,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,611.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Woolsey?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Woolsey range from $1,150 to $2,502,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,695 to $4,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,995 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,709.
